Why is Social Cohesion Important?

Before we get too carried away with mouthwash games, let’s quickly discuss why social cohesion is so important. Social cohesion is essentially the glue that holds communities together. It’s about how well people in a group get along and work together. When a community has strong social cohesion, people are more likely to trust each other, help each other out, and feel a sense of belonging. In the absence of social cohesion, there is a potential of feeling isolated and divided and this is the reason why we want to work for a cohesive social environment. Here are some of the benefits of a strong social cohesion:

  • Stronger Communities: People are more connected and supportive.
  • Increased Trust: People feel safer and more secure when they trust others.
  • Better Problem-Solving: People can work together more effectively.
  • Greater Well-being: A sense of belonging improves mental and emotional health.

Important Considerations: Safety and Hygiene

While mouthwash games are fun, safety and hygiene should always be the number one priority. These are some key points to consider.

Individual Cups and Hygienic Practices

Never share mouthwash directly from the bottle. Always provide individual cups for each person. These cups must be disposed of after use, making sure there is no possible transmission of germs. You should always take hygiene into consideration while planning the activity and during the activity as well.

Using Safe Mouthwash

Make sure the mouthwash you use is safe for everyone and does not contain any harmful chemicals. A mild mouthwash that is alcohol-free is always the best choice. It will be more gentle and will be safe for everyone participating in the activity.

Supervision and Guidance

If children are involved in the activity, ensure there is adult supervision. Proper guidance and clear instructions will be needed to have a safe experience. This will make sure that all the participants understand the rules of the game. This way you will minimize the possible chance of accidents and will ensure everybody enjoys the activity.

Allergies and Sensitivities

Make sure that you take care of allergies and sensitivities into account. Before starting the activity, it is important to ask each participant about any allergies or sensitivities to mouthwash ingredients. This will help ensure that the game is safe for everyone and minimize the risk of any allergic reaction.
